One of my favorites from La Paulée’s “low cost” Off the Grid tasting. Cru Beaujolais by Jean Paul Thevenet, one of the four members of the “Gang of Four”. Gamay from 70-100 years old vines. Aged for 6-8 months in old barrels. Perfumed nose, aromas of red fruit. Structured, serious wine. — 4 years ago
